Ticket: Quota vault locked — on-call action needed. The Thornbill rate-limiter stores per-tenant quota overrides in the Quillsafe vault. It sealed itself after tonight's node restart, so override lookups are falling back to defaults and two large tenants are being throttled. Impact is ongoing but bounded; no data loss. Unseal from the admin shell with `quillsafe unseal`, then confirm overrides reload in the dashboard. The prompt expects the passphrase below.

strongbox words: holax-rusax-jorath-aldeth

## 4.2.0 — Changed defaults

Digest scheduling in Mailbranch now defaults to per-recipient local time rather than the Hollen datacenter clock. Batches that previously fired at 06:00 UTC will shift to each user's morning window, which may spread send volume across several hours. Operators who relied on the old single-burst behavior must opt back in explicitly. Release managers should verify staging before promotion; the new scheduler defaults are captured in the configuration values below.

config for kahag-tafop:
WENWYN_PIN=7412
WENWYN_TENANT=fenion
WENWYN_METRICS_HOST=metrics.wenwyn.zemvarnet.local
WENWYN_SEAL=seal_cafee3b9
WENWYN_STANDBY_TEAM=praox

Ticket: Sealed vault blocking font vendoring (Project Quillmark)

We're vendoring the licensed typefaces for the Thornvale rebrand into the build pipeline instead of fetching them at deploy time. The font binaries and their license attestations live in the Coffershed vault, which auto-sealed after last week's key rotation. Vendoring is blocked until it's reopened, and the release branch is waiting on this. For the reviewer: unsealing requires the recovery passphrase noted below:

strongbox words: druvan-lamys-eliius-jorax-istox-soreth-ulays-gilix-ralix-oliiel-norwyn-casvan-praius